Unwed women account for nearly 4 babies out of 10
COMBINED NEWS SERVICES WASHINGTON - The number of babies being born out of wedlock has increased sharply in the United States, driven primarily by significant jumps in women in their 20s and 30s having children without getting married, according to a federal report released yesterday.
